Kevin Parker, Diplo, and Flume Shine on BTS’s New Album 'Arirang'

BTS’s new album 'Arirang' features impressive collaborators including Kevin Parker, Diplo, and Flume, marking a monumental return after six years.

A Long-Awaited Musical Return

If you’ve been counting down the days for BTS’s next big musical chapter, your wait is nearly over. The Korean supergroup has just unveiled the tracklist and star-studded collaborators for Arirang, their first album in six years, set to drop on March 20. This release isn’t just any album; it’s a powerful showcase of global artistry, with contributions from some of the most innovative producers and musicians on the planet. From the psychedelic vibes of Tame Impala’s Kevin Parker to the eclectic beats of Diplo and the futuristic soundscapes crafted by Flume, BTS is setting the stage for a truly eclectic and expansive project.

A Star-Studded Collaborative Lineup

The 14-track Arirang album boasts an impressive list of collaborators that underscore BTS’s versatile sound and global appeal. Beyond Parker, Diplo, and Flume, the album includes production and songwriting from a diverse range of talents like:

  • Ryan Tedder from OneRepublic, known for his knack for crafting catchy, heartfelt hits.
  • Hip-hop heavyweight Mike WiLL Made-It, whose beats have dominated charts worldwide.
  • The boundary-pushing rapper JPEGMAFIA, adding his unique flair to the mix.
  • Tyler Spry, the hitmaker behind many of Bad Bunny’s successes.
  • U.K. singer-songwriter and producer Artemas, who brings a fresh sonic touch.
  • South Korean production maestro Pdogg, a longtime BTS collaborator.
  • Other innovative contributors like El Guincho, Teezo Touchdown, Sean Cook, Nitti, Fakeguido, Pluss, and the Picard Brothers.

This roster is a testament to BTS's desire to blend genres and cultures, crafting a sound that's both familiar and boundary-pushing.

BTS’s Personal Touch on 'Arirang'

While the album is packed with outside production genius, BTS members themselves have been hands-on throughout Arirang. RM, the group’s charismatic leader and lyricist, is credited on every track except an interlude — a testament to his integral role in shaping the album’s narrative and vibe. Meanwhile, Jung Kook, the group's main vocalist and dancer, has contributed creatively to four of the songs, adding his personal artistic stamp.

Their involvement ensures that even with such a diverse lineup of collaborators, the album remains authentically BTS — a heartfelt expression of their growth and experiences over the past years.

The Road Back After Military Service

Since releasing their last album, Be, in 2020, BTS members have been navigating the significant milestone of fulfilling their mandatory military service obligations in South Korea. This hiatus, while a pause in BTS’s group activities, didn’t dim the flame of anticipation among their fans worldwide. Arirang marks their triumphant return to the global stage, ready to remind us why BTS has become a cultural phenomenon.

Adding to the excitement, BTS has announced an ambitious worldwide stadium tour to support the new album. The tour will stretch across 34 regions with 82 shows, starting on April 9 in Goyang, South Korea, and tentatively concluding on March 14, 2027, in Manila. It’s a marathon celebration of their music, dedication, and connection with fans everywhere.

A Global Celebration: Concerts and Documentaries

To kick off the album release, BTS will host a special concert in Seoul on March 20, streamed live on Netflix. This event promises to be a feast for fans, combining live performance energy with carefully crafted visuals and storytelling.

Just a week later, on March 27, BTS will release a documentary titled The Return, giving fans an intimate look behind the scenes of their comeback journey. It’s not just an album drop — it’s a full-scale celebration of BTS’s artistry and resilience.
